Hi Bill, I don't make any gears that Legacy has to offer. If they stop selling those gears, I will look into making them. I tried to find an old post of mine that showed how to make a poorman's multiplier using stock gears. Both Curt and I made one. It was really easy. Curt used 5/16 keystock to hold a pair of gears together. A hole was drilled down the center of the keystock to make a bearing. Those gears were mounted to the arm that holds the directional gear. Flipping Gears
Hi All, Here's an odd thought. I swapped my gears on my 900 to be orientated just like the revo. The standard duplex gear is now above the spindle rather than under the spindle. Rather than pulling the gears up, gravity pulls the gears down and the gears naturally seat together. Give it a try and see what you think. Hi Tim The reason the REVO gears were mounted up-side down compared to the standard Model 900, 1200 and 1800 was because on one occassion when Andy Anderson was over in UK, he and I visited the well known wood turner Stuart Mortimer. Stuart had his 1200 set up with the duplex gears set in REVO mode. So when Andy built the REVO he included the Stuart Mortimer gear configuration because it does not clog up with sawdust like it does in normal duplex use. When I sell the machines over here I always show this configuration on Model 900 1200. Just goes to prove that Andy Anderson takes note of what customers say and do. I just got home. Tim I don't have the files any more. but I can take some pictures and some of my notes, I can post all the combinations that are possible if you want? I have a X2,3, 4 setup. I need to re-make my gear seting, but basically what Tim said is correct, Its a set of gears that sit on a common center. The gear set is connected between the drive gear and duplex gear.(in place of the directional gear set.) I have one picture on file, but it dose not show a lot, the gears need to be put in a housing so that they don't slide off and dis-engage. Here is one pix.
